The role holder is responsible for the planning and coordination of the Operation Theatre (OT) bookings for all surgical and emergency procedures in line the asset’s policies, procedures and guidelines. Responsibilities of A Scheduler Operation Theatre

  • Coordinates all non-clinical activities related to OT bookings of surgical procedures as per the scheduling needs of the surgical teams in collaboration with the relevant medical caregivers.
  • Obtains and records information required for scheduling cases in a timely manner and provides accurate information to the relevant clinical and non-clinical caregivers accordingly.
  • Expedites completion and distribution of the daily elective schedule; posts emergencies and add on surgeries as appropriate.
  • Maintains databases of booking and scheduling data in order to produce reports required for OT statistics and KPIs.
  • Checks the accuracy of OT procedure codes to ensure proper billing.
  • Follows up with the insurance team on approvals and ensures patients and their family members are informed accordingly.
  • Maintains safety and hygiene standards in the OT area in adherence to the relevant protocols, rules, regulations and infection-control policies.
  • Communicates with the patient’s families in the waiting area outside of the OT to provide regular updates on the patient’s condition as and when requested.
  • Translates medical information, reports and documents for patients and/or their families as well as the relevant clinical caregivers if and when necessary.
  • Participates in training programs for OT contingency and/or disaster field training, exercises, and deployments.
  • Communicates with patients and/or their families by answering inquiries, giving directions and referring patient inquiries to Nurses, Physicians and relevant medical caregivers as and when required.
  • Notifies facility management helpdesk teams regarding any significant issues, faults and errors observed.

Qualification Requirements

  • Essential: Vocational / Technical Education.
  • 2+ years of relevant experience such as customer service, call center or related fields.
  • Preferred: Certificate/Diploma of Nursing.
  • Experienced in a JCIA facility.
  • Experience in OT scheduling and booking.
